With influencer marketing you pay for a creator’s reach: they publish on their account, you buy their audience. With UGC you buy videos and the right to use them: the creator films, you distribute on your channels.
UGC costs less, leaves you in control of the message, and the content stays with you after the campaign. The two combine, but they are not bought the same way.
